August 21, 2007 - The Bratz are a group of glamorous girls with a passion for fashion. Shopping for new outfits, finding the perfect accessory, starring on stage and screen – all are part of their fabulous lifestyle, a lifestyle that's been appealing to young women now for years through a variety of toy, video and music products. And now it's growing even bigger. In the wake of the theatrical release of the first Bratz live-action film, the fanfare has expanded now to include yet more fashion-mad characters – this time, though, they're not even human.
Bratz Ponyz recasts the four headlining girls as well-groomed horses. The idea being, of course, to appeal simultaneously to both young girls' familiarity with the Bratz brand and their common love of ponies – and, interestingly, it kind of works. The world of Ponyz created in this game is vibrant and attractive, and though the gameplay accompanying the fresh presentation is a bit too limited, the Bratz target audience will likely enjoy every minute of this adventure.
And an adventure it is. Though appearing to be a fairly basic virtual pet experience at first, Bratz Ponyz is actually home to a bit of a world-exploring quest – not a deep one, but a quest all the same. You first start out by choosing one of four possible foals. Then, setting out from your home in Ponyz Town, you scout around looking for shops, boutiques and other buildings, each home to different mini-games.
All are related to fashion and the further beautification of your horse – a make-up hut offers games that let you clean your pony's face, apply mascara and the like; the hairstyle house offers brushing, shampooing and coloring activities; the jewelry store gives you a bead-stringing game that sends you home with a new necklace after a successful play, and the tattoo parlor tasks you to trace and fill an on-hide ink design. Bratz Ponyz gives you daily agendas for which activities to complete next, and by following through and successfully winning at progressively harder versions of the same games you'll slowly unlock more of the Ponyz island world...
